Bioengineering firm expects record revenue growth, income for 2003

Published in Healthcare Mergers, Acquisitions and Ventures Week, April 10th, 2004

American Oriental Bioengineering, Inc., (AOBO) announced that it expects record revenue and net income for the full year 2003.

AOBO reported net revenues of $1.12 million for the full year 2002, with a net profit of $0.11 per share. The company posted a 92% jump in revenues to $14.8 million for the first 9 months of 2003, with net income for the first 9 months surging 320% to $3.7 million, or $0.13 per share, as compared to the same period for the prior fiscal year.

AOBO expects to release results for the fourth quarter and full year 2003, and expects to file its 10K with the Securities and Exchange Commission by the end of March 2004.
